## Artifact Signing — Catalog Cache Service

For this week's sync: the Mirebrook catalog invalidation service now ships as a signed artifact. Invalidation fanout changes are release-gated because stale price entries caused last month's incident. Verify TTL configs before tagging, and never hot-patch the purge worker. All catalog artifacts must be signed with the key below.

release key, taduf-fajof: bky6_YZXAYQ

Break-glass access for the Shelfkit component library is rare, but sometimes a bad minor release bricks downstream builds and someone needs to force-publish a rollback. Versioning here is strict semver, so a break-glass publish must bump the patch number. To authorize the emergency publish, the registry asks for a passphrase, which for this review is noted below.

vault phrase of tagag-yadup = ralys-caseth-novys-istael

## Authentication

Hey plugin folks! Before PedalShift will accept your rebalancing suggestions, you need to authenticate against the Spokeworks internal API. No OAuth dance here — we kept it simple with a single key passed in the request header. Keys are scoped per plugin and rotate quarterly, so don't hardcode yours anywhere public. For local testing against the sandbox, use the key below:

app token of hagug-hafog = vxb11-QMXOwXjSgfg

Q: How are canary deploys gated on Thistledeck? A: Promotion requires error rate under 0.5% for 15 minutes and two approvals. Overrides are logged and reviewed weekly. Security reviewers needing to inspect the gating config must unlock the sealed policy store, which accepts only the recovery passphrase noted below.

recovery phrase for fajeg-kawep: druix-gorius-briax-ulaeth-fraox-lammir-pelox-jormir-pelwyn-julir

## Artifact Signing — Clock Skew Notes

Build agents in the Ferndale pool drift up to 40s apart. Signatures with timestamps ahead of the verifier's clock fail validation, so NTP sync runs before every signing step. If skew exceeds 30s, the pipeline aborts — do not override. Re-run after sync completes, then sign with the active release key, shown below.

release key, taduf-yajef: bky13_uGiieNoy5KKUY